Mactaquac
Hamlet
Mactaquac is a community in the Canadian province of New Brunswick in York County around the intersection of Route 105 and Route 615. Mactaquac is home to the Mactaquac Dam, a hydroelectric dam located on the Saint John River. Mactaquac is situated 7 km west of Clark Pond.
Keswick Ridge
Locality

Keswick Ridge is a Canadian rural community in York County, New Brunswick on Route 616. The former local service district of Keswick Ridge took its name from the community. Keswick Ridge is situated 8 km northwest of Clark Pond.
